for anybody looking at an Annealeez or Mike's Reloading Bench annealing machine, just a few words and a pic about Mike's Machine.
I have had it about 6 months and it's operation has been flawless. i anneal .308. 6BR, and .223. caliber changes are fast and easy. adjustment of the torch head to accommodate the different calibers is very quick and easy.
so, a big thumbs up for Mike's machine. i have not owned an Annealeez, but from my reading, it appears Mike's is worth the few dollars more.
an example of some Lapua .308 cases done with Mike's machine.
